KIM HUGHES & MORAVIAN WOMEN’S BASKETBALL SQUAD CONTINUE
TO BE RANKED IN NCAA STATISTICS
INDIANAPOLIS, IN --- Senior guard Kim Hughes (Manasquan, NJ/St. Rose HS) is
ranked individually, and the Moravian College women’s basketball team is also ranked
nationally in the tenth NCAA Division III basketball statistical rankings released by the
NCAA on Wednesday.
Hughes, who helped the Greyhounds to 19-10 record this season, is ranked
18th in the country in free throw percentage at 85.0 percent (68 of 80).
The Moravian women are ranked eighth in the nation as a team in free throw percentage,
making 74.7 percent of their free throws (569 of 772). The Greyhounds have the best single
game performance of the season at the charity stripe this year and in the history of the
NCAA with a 35-for-35 performance versus Susquehanna University on December 7, 2003. Moravian
made 193 more free throws than its opponents this season, and the squad made just 22 fewer
free throws than its opponents attempted this winter.
Moravian finished out the season as the Commonwealth Conference Runner-Up and an Eastern
College Athletic Conference Division III Southern Semifinalist.
